Job Summary

Serve as a strategic compensation advisor to Visa’s global Technology organization, partnering with People Business Partners, Talent Acquisition, and senior leaders. Lead compensation program and policy guidance, support executive decisions with data-driven analyses, and drive annual compensation reviews and governance. Execute market pricing and competitive pay analyses, manage job evaluation and FLSA exemption reviews, and deliver compensation training and materials using tools like Workday and CompAnalyst.

Key Responsibilities

  • •Act as lead compensation consultant for assigned client groups, providing strategic guidance on compensation programs, policies, and practices.
  • •Partner with People Business Partners, Talent Acquisition, and business leadership to identify and resolve compensation challenges.
  • •Support executive and senior leader decision-making with data-driven compensation analyses and recommendations.
  • •Consult on compensation topics including job evaluation, FLSA exemption reviews, compensation analyses, and total compensation reviews.
  • •Execute the annual compensation review process and other compensation initiatives (incentive/equity plans, ad hoc analyses, projects, and reporting).

Key Requirements

  • •8+ years of relevant work experience with a bachelor’s degree (or 5+ years with an advanced degree such as Masters, MBA, JD, or MD; or 2 years with a PhD).
  • •7+ years of progressive business/HR experience with significant compensation-related responsibilities.
  • •Strong knowledge of compensation principles, job architecture, market pricing methodologies, and incentive design.
  • •Experience supporting engineering and other technology talent populations.
  • •Strong analytical skills with ability to build quantitative models and translate data into actionable recommendations.
